Family Stays in Bilbao: Location, Space, and What to Expect
Bilbao rewards families who do a little planning. The city is divided into distinct neighborhoods, and your choice of base shapes the whole trip. The Casco Viejo (Old Town) keeps you close to the covered Ribera Market, narrow medieval lanes, and the seven streets known as Las Siete Calles, all easy to explore on foot with children. The Abando district sits just across the river and offers wider boulevards, the Gran Vía shopping street, and a short walk to the Guggenheim Bilbao along the waterfront. The San Mamés area, further west, is quieter and convenient if you plan to use the metro or Euskotren to reach the coast at Getxo or Plentzia.

Frequently asked questions
Which Bilbao neighborhood is the most practical base for a family visit?+
The Abando district and the edges of the Casco Viejo both work well. Abando places you on the Gran Vía, within a 15-minute walk of the Guggenheim, the riverfront, and the Old Town bridge crossings. Hotels here include Batimont Suites & Apartments and Hotel Vincci Consulado De Bilbao, both rated 4 stars. The Casco Viejo is more atmospheric and compact, putting the Ribera Market and Las Siete Calles right outside the door, and it is served by hotels such as Goien Boutique Hotel, Hotel Tayko Bilbao, and Bilder Boutique Hotel. Both areas are served by metro and bus, so day trips to the Basque coast are straightforward.

What family-friendly attractions are within easy reach of centrally located hotels in Bilbao?+
The Guggenheim Bilbao is the anchor attraction and sits on the riverbank in Abandoibarra, reachable on foot from Abando hotels in around 15 minutes and from the Casco Viejo via the Zubizuri bridge in a similar time. The Azkuna Zentroa cultural centre, housed in a converted market building, has a rooftop pool open in summer and regular family programming. The Casco Viejo itself, with its food market and open plazas, is particularly easy to navigate with children. The metro connects the city centre to the beaches at Getxo in under 30 minutes, a useful option in warmer months.
